The application of liquid flow rate sensors in medical devices is rapidly growing, with these sensors being used to monitor and control the flow of liquids in various medical processes. These sensors are widely used in devices such as infusion pumps, dialysis machines, and respiratory devices, ensuring the precise delivery of fluids to patients. In medical devices, accuracy and reliability are paramount, and liquid flow rate sensors provide real-time monitoring to ensure proper fluid delivery during medical procedures. This enhances patient safety and the efficacy of medical treatments. The increasing prevalence of chronic diseases and the growing geriatric population in China are key drivers of the demand for liquid flow rate sensors in the medical sector.
The medical industry in China is witnessing a technological revolution, with advancements in healthcare equipment and systems. As the healthcare sector becomes more sophisticated, the role of liquid flow rate sensors in ensuring the precision of medical treatments continues to expand. For instance, in dialysis machines, sensors help in maintaining the correct flow rate of the dialysis solution, ensuring that the patient receives the optimal amount of fluid. Similarly, in infusion pumps, these sensors ensure the accurate flow of medications and fluids, minimizing the risk of errors. Beyond HVAC systems, medical devices, and the chemical industry, liquid flow rate sensors are being applied across a variety of other sectors. These applications include water treatment, food and beverage production, and automotive industries. In water treatment plants, for instance, liquid flow rate sensors are used to monitor the flow of water through filtration and purification systems, ensuring that processes are operating effectively and efficiently. In the food and beverage industry, these sensors are used to monitor the flow of liquids such as juices, milk, and other beverages during production, helping to maintain product quality and consistency.
In the automotive sector, liquid flow rate sensors are used in systems such as fuel injection systems, cooling systems, and other fluid-based subsystems. The ability to monitor the flow of fluids in these systems ensures optimal vehicle performance, improved fuel efficiency, and the prevention of overheating.
